2 – POUR TOO MUCH LAUNDRY:
If you use too much detergent, your laundry will be poorly rinsed and risk being damaged and having stains. The detergent may get stuck in your machine and the seal will rot.
3 – LOAD THE MACHINE TO THE MAX:
Better to use less, the water and the detergent will be able to do their job of washing and rinsing, the laundry will be washed correctly.
